Charles Schumann, Germany's renowned bartender and author of a globally influential cocktail book, was interviewed in a recent podcast episode. The episode, recorded in Munich, covers his diverse career, including modeling in Paris and bodyguard work for Chancellor Adenauer. His book has sold half a million copies.
